Milton Keynes College have an opportunity for a passionate Hospitality and Catering Lecturer who believes in the power of transforming lives through learning. The role will involve teaching a range of Hospitality and Catering courses 2 days per week. A recognised teaching qualification (minimum Level 3 Award in Education and Training) with experience   is preferred. Many of the learners have a diverse range of needs and learning abilities, they will often have had a negative experience with education. As a successful tutor, you will truly inspire them and provide learners with a positive learning experience. You will not only help them to achieve qualifications, but also confidence and skills they can apply to employment upon release, or to other areas within education. Milton Keynes College is passionate about reducing re-offending by providing learners with qualifications and skills that they can apply to employment whilst in custody and upon release.
